4th person found guilty, sentenced for 2022 robbery turned killing

A fourth person has been found guilty and sentenced to prison in connection with a 2022 murder stemming from an armed robbery at an Amarillo home.

At a trial that ended March 19 in the 320th District Court, a jury found Adrian Williams guilty of murder and sentenced him to 30 years in prison in connection to the killing of 36-year-old Jeremie Gomez, according to a news release from the 47th District Attorney’s Office.

Three other people were previously sentenced after being found guilty or pleading to their roles in connection with the Jan. 25, 2022, killing of Gomez at his Amarillo home…
